[Idea] Each PvP league should have two sections, with only one allowing legendaries

This would balance the need to make legendaries useful in combat and the risk that they would be too dominant.

(Would the non-legendary sections then be dominated by pseudos?)

The nonlegendary section would likely be dominated by Tyrantiar and metagross, metagross because meteor mash and with a second move, having earthquake will hit most all of its defensive counters for big damage (most types that double resist steel are double weak to ground, exceptions being those that are water types; lanturn, empoleon and Rotom wash) and resisting a large number of other pokemon and Tyrantiar because it can counter etagross with bite/crunch-fireblast. while not a pseudo, Gyarados may find a place as a counter to metagross (resisting steel and ground, has neutral water fall and SE crunch). Other pokemon will fall into place as counters to the dominant pokemon, and I have a feeling blissey wont be there, no reasonable DPS and numerous defensive coutners that can outlast it.
Thats just somewhat of a quick prediction/analys, not a definitive nonlegendary PvP guide, as we dont know how the finer points of the mechanics work.

However a lot of legendaries likely wont be too dominant in PvP, most are in raids becaue they have great DPS, but most legendaries, (aside from mewtwo for the most part), have very sizable flaws. moltres, ho-oh, artinuno and rayquaza all have double weaknesses; the regi's are weak to numerous types, most of those weaknesses also resist their STAB; celebi, mew, suicune all deoxys forms when they come out either lack the stats or moves to be effectives; Groudon...oh this one hurts me because its a favoritethough solar beam could add soemthing, frankly ground moves suck; Raikou has a narrow usage (and doesnt benefit from rain generalist status as weathers not in PvP) and is easily walled by ground despite their bad mvoes, entei is also walled by some of its counters (water and rock) the lati's large number of weaknesses combined with somewhat poor moves, and the last one...oh zapdos, as an instinct player this also hurts, Bad moves, mono type set, easily walled by and weak to ground types with secondary types that coutner flying (Rock/ground or ice/ground types)

the dominant ones will likely be Kyogre for blizzard and Thunder both having good coverage (blizzard for grass and solar beam groudon though hydropump counters this too, and thunder for other kyogre)mewtwo for shadow balls/FB combo or any of its other move combos

Legendaries are rarely the most effective pokemon at a given CP. Their strength is that their CP gets so high.

Who wants to go to war with Ho-Oh packing Brave Bird and Fire Blast? Or any of a number of others. Moltres with Overheat and Sky Attack is a notable exception, but the legendaries won't cut it in general in the capped CP leagues.

Now, they will dominate the Master league. But taking them out would just make it the pseudo-legendaries league. Metagross, Tyranitar, Dragonite, Garchomp, it would be a very thin group, with little strategy.

Mew (Mythical) is the interesting choice. With such a wide variety of charge moves, balanced stats and low initial CP, it could clean up in Great.

I think this makes it too complicated. Plus, other than the master league, I doubt legendaries will consistently be the best choices. It will come down to stat distribution, typing, and moves.
